2026a
# 快速入门
您可以在 Syslab 的命令窗口中使用 Sysplorer API,以执行建模、仿真等任务。以下讲述如何启动 Sysplorer 并使用 Sysplorer API 。
# 启动 Sysplorer
可以通过以下两种方式启动 Sysplorer。(注:可以在首选项的 MWORKS.Sysplorer 可执行文件路径中修改 Sysplorer 软件路径。)
# 单击 Ribbon 菜单栏的 Sysplorer 按钮
单击 Ribbon 菜单栏的 Sysplorer 按钮后,若当前没有与 Syslab 关联的 Sysplorer 则会启动一个新的 Sysplorer 软件;若已存在,则会弹出气泡提示。
# 使用 Sysplorer API 启动 Sysplorer
导入 Sysplorer API 包
using SysplorerAPI调用 ConnectSysplorer 函数
ConnectSysplorer()
若存在于 Syslab 关联的 Sysplorer,则会连接到此 Sysplorer 上,否则,启动一个新的 Sysplorer 软件。
# 使用 Sysplorer API 完成仿真
在成功启动/连接 Sysplorer 后,可以使用以下命令完成仿真任务:
LoadLibrary("Modelica", "4.0") #加载 Modelica 标准库
SimulateModel("Modelica.Blocks.Examples.PID_Controller") #仿真标准库示例模型
times = GetVarValues("time")
values = GetVarValues("PI.y") #获取 PI.y 变量的仿真结果
using TyPlot
plot(times, values) #绘制仿真结果曲线
# 综合范例
使用 Sysplorer API 参数扫描的示例,请参见参数扫动。